Do DBA debe aprender, no morirá 11 comandos básicos de Linux

  

La mayoría de la base de datos se ejecuta en plataformas Linux y UNIX, con el poder de cómputo de la plataforma X86 acercándose o incluso superando al minicomputador, y la marea de ir a IOE Hay más y más entornos de bases de datos ejecutándose en la plataforma Linux.

El sistema Linux es grande y complejo. Después de resumirlo, como un DBA, es necesario dominar algunos aspectos de administración básica, administración de red, aplicaciones avanzadas, diagnóstico de rendimiento, aplicaciones complejas de tuberías y comandos de detección relacionados con el hardware. El artículo, específicamente como un DBA, debe aprender 11 comandos básicos de aplicación.


1, ls command

El comando Ls es el comando más utilizado en Linux, es la abreviatura de list, el comando predeterminado de ls es listar el directorio actual, Si ls especifica un directorio diferente, se muestra una lista de archivos y carpetas en el directorio especificado.

Uso común (parámetros comunes):

(1) ls – l

Mostrar archivos en formato largo (solo se muestra información de un archivo o directorio por línea) Los detalles del directorio, la salida son los siguientes:

[oracle @ ol6-single single] $ ls -l

total 14091544

-rw-r ----- 1 oracle oinstall 5368717312 10 de abril 10:50 sysaux02.dbf

-rw-r -----. 1 oracle oinstall 9061015552 10 de abril 08:05 users01.dbf

(2) Ls – a

Enumere todos los archivos y directorios debajo del directorio, la salida es la siguiente:

[oracle @ ol6-single single] $ ls -a

. Sysaux02.dbf users01.dbf

(3) ls – s

Muestra el tamaño total de la huella del directorio, así como el nombre de cada archivo y su tamaño (en KB). La salida es la siguiente :

[oracle @ ol6-single single] $ ls -s

total 14091544

5242892 sysaux02.dbf 8848652 usuarios01.dbf

(4) Ls – lh < Br>

En formato largo (solo se muestra la información de un archivo o directorio por línea), y muestra el tamaño total del archivo y el directorio en forma intuitiva, la salida es la siguiente:

[oracle @ ol6-single single] $ Ls -lh

total 14G

-rw-r -----. 1 oracle oinstall 5.1G 10 de abril 10:50 sysaux02.dbf

-rw-r -----. 1 oracle oinstall 8.5G 10 de abril 08:05 users01.dbf

(5) ls – lrt

en formato largo (solo se muestra un archivo o directorio por línea) Información), y ordene los archivos y directorios según la mayor parte del tiempo, la salida es la siguiente:

[oracle @ ol6-single single] $ ls -lrt

total 14091544

-rw-r -----. 1 oracle oinstall 9061015552 10 de abril 08:05 users01.dbf

-rw-r -----. 1 oracle oinstall 5368717312 Apr 10 10:50 sysaux02.dbf

(6) ls – lrth

Comparado con " ls – lrt ", el tamaño del archivo se muestra de una manera más intuitiva, la salida es la siguiente:

[oracle @ ol6-single single] $ ls -lrth

total 14G

-rw-r -----. 1 oracle oinstall 8.5G 10 de abril 08:05 users01 .dbf

-rw-r -----. 1 oracle oinstall 5.1G 10 de abril 10:50 sysaux02.dbf


2, comando pwd

El comando pwd es una abreviatura de Imprimir directorio de trabajo. La función básica es imprimir el directorio de trabajo actual.

Uso común (parámetros comunes):

(1) pwd

Muestra la ruta absoluta del directorio actual, la salida es la siguiente:

[oracle @ Ol6-single oradata] $ pwd

/u01 /oradata

(2) pwd -p

Muestra la ruta física del directorio en el que se encuentra actualmente. Debido a que algunos directorios son el resultado del enlace, la ruta de origen del enlace se puede mostrar con -P, y la salida es la siguiente:

oracle @ ol6-single oradata] $ cd /etc/init.d

[oracle @ ol6-single init.d] $ pwd

/etc/init.d

[oracle @ ol6-single init.d] $ pwd -P

/etc/rc.d/init.d

3, comando cd

El comando cd es uno de los comandos más utilizados en Linux, que se usa para cambiar las rutas del directorio

Uso (parámetros comunes):

(1) cd

Vuelva a su directorio HOME y obtenga los siguientes resultados:

[oracle @ ol6-single init.d] $ Pwd

/etc/init.d

[oracle @ ol6-single init.d] $ cd

[oracle @ ol6-single ~] $ pwd

/home /oracle

(2) cd –

Vuelva al directorio donde ingresó a este directorio. La salida es la siguiente:

[oracle @ ol6-single ~] $ pwd

/home /oracle

[oracle @ ol6-single ~] $ cd /u01 /oradata /single

[oracle @ ol6-single single] $ pwd

/u01 /oradata /single

[oracle @ ol6-single single] $ cd -

/home /Oracle

[oracle @ ol6-single ~] $ pwd

/home /oracle

(3) cd ..

Volver al nivel anterior Directorio, la salida es la siguiente:

[oracle @ ol6-single ~] $ pwd

/home /oracle

[oracle @ ol6-single ~] $ cd ..

[oracle @ ol6-single home] $ pwd

/home

(4) cd ../..

Volver a los dos niveles anteriores La salida es la siguiente:

[oracle @ ol6-single single] $ pwd

/u01 /oradata /single

[oracle @ ol6-single single] $ cd. ./..

[oracle @ ol6-single u01] $ pwd

/u01

Copyright © Conocimiento de Windows All Rights Reserved